VANUATULEGISLATIONArrete Conjoint No. 7, 1974It is an offence to keep any turtle alive, out of the water formore than 72 hours, to sell or export any stuffed or preservedturtle, to dig up or collect turtle eggs, or to kill turtles whileon l<strong>and</strong>, or to sell any turtle or turtle egg, whether live or dead.[It is not clear whether this Arrets has been superseded.]Fisheries Regulation 1983.It is an offence to disturb, take, have in possession, sell or buyany turtle eggs <strong>and</strong> also to interfere with any turtle nest.Applies to all species.The commercialisation of E. imbricata is prohibited i.e. offence tobuy or sell any Hawksbill or its shell.S50
